I. Executive Summary and Procedural Information

  • Parties & Counsel:
  • Case Identification: 1:26-cv-07949, D.N.J., 06/30/2026
  • Venue Allegations: Venue is alleged to be proper in the District of New Jersey because Defendant MSN Pharmaceuticals Inc. maintains a regular and established physical place of business in the district, and both defendants have taken steps to market and sell the accused products in the district by filing an Abbreviated New Drug Application (ANDA) with the FDA.
  • Core Dispute: Plaintiff alleges that Defendants' submission of an ANDA to the FDA seeking approval to market a generic version of Plaintiff's Jakafi® (ruxolitinib) tablets constitutes an act of infringement of six U.S. patents related to the ruxolitinib compound, its salts, and methods of use.
  • Technical Context: The technology relates to small molecule inhibitors of Janus kinases (JAKs), a family of enzymes involved in immune system signaling pathways that are implicated in myeloproliferative neoplasms, inflammatory diseases, and cancer.
  • Key Procedural History: The lawsuit was triggered under the Hatch-Waxman Act by Defendants' submission of ANDA No. 221086, which included a "Paragraph IV Certification" alleging that the patents-in-suit are invalid, unenforceable, or will not be infringed by the proposed generic product. The patents are listed in the FDA's "Orange Book" as covering Incyte's approved Jakafi® drug.

II. Technology and Patent(s)-in-Suit Analysis

U.S. Patent No. 7,598,257 - "Heteroaryl substituted pyrrolo[2,3-b]pyridines and pyrrolo[2,3-b]pyrimidines as Janus kinase inhibitors"

The Invention Explained

  • Problem Addressed: The patent identifies a need for new therapeutic agents that can modulate the activity of protein kinases (PKs), specifically the Janus kinase (JAK) family of enzymes (e.g., JAK1, JAK2, JAK3) (Compl. Ex. A, col. 1:16-19). Abnormal JAK activity is associated with a variety of diseases, including immune-related disorders, myeloproliferative disorders, and cancer (Compl. Ex. A, col. 4:1-12).
  • The Patented Solution: The patent discloses a genus of chemical compounds, characterized by a heteroaryl-substituted pyrrolo[2,3-b]pyridine or pyrrolo[2,3-b]pyrimidine core structure, that are designed to inhibit the activity of JAKs (Compl. Ex. A, abstract; Compl. Ex. A, col. 6:8-23). By inhibiting these enzymes, the compounds are intended to treat the associated diseases (Compl. Ex. A, col. 6:19-23).
  • Technical Importance: The invention provided a new class of chemical entities for targeting the JAK signaling pathway, a key therapeutic target for a range of immunological and oncological conditions (Compl. Ex. A, col. 5:4-10).

Key Claims at a Glance

  • The complaint alleges infringement of one or more claims of the '257' patent without specifying which ones (Compl. ¶ 36). Independent claim 1 is representative of the core invention.
  • Independent Claim 1 claims:
    • A compound of a specific chemical structure, Formula I, based on a pyrrolo[2,3-b]pyrimidine core.
    • The formula includes multiple variable substituents (A¹, A², U, V, Y, Z, R¹, R²) which are defined by extensive Markush groups, covering a large number of related chemical structures.
    • The claim also covers pharmaceutically acceptable salts of these compounds.
  • The complaint reserves the right to assert other claims, including dependent claims.

U.S. Patent No. 8,415,362 - "Pyrazolyl substituted pyrrolo[2,3-b]pyrimidines as Janus kinase inhibitors"

The Invention Explained

  • Problem Addressed: Similar to the '257' patent, this patent addresses the need for compounds capable of modulating the activity of JAK enzymes to treat related diseases (Compl. Ex. B, col. 1:16-24).
  • The Patented Solution: The patent claims a specific chemical entity, ruxolitinib, identified by its chemical name (3R)-3-cyclopentyl-3-[4-(7H-pyrrolo[2,3-d]pyrimidin-4-yl)-1H-pyrazol-1-yl]propanenitrile, and its pharmaceutically acceptable salts (Compl. Ex. B, abstract; Compl. Ex. B, col. 387:41-44). This compound is a specific species that falls within the broader genus described in the '257' patent.
  • Technical Importance: The identification of this specific compound, ruxolitinib, represented a significant step in developing a clinically viable and potent JAK inhibitor, which became the active ingredient in the drug Jakafi®.

Key Claims at a Glance

  • The complaint alleges infringement of one or more claims of the '362' patent (Compl. ¶ 45). Independent claim 1 is central to the dispute.
  • Independent Claim 1 claims:
    • The specific compound "(3R)-3-cyclopentyl-3-[4-(7H-pyrrolo[2,3-d]pyrimidin-4-yl)-1H-pyrazol-1-yl]propanenitrile."
    • Or a pharmaceutically acceptable salt thereof.
  • The complaint reserves the right to assert other claims.

U.S. Patent No. 8,722,693 - "Salts of the Janus kinase inhibitor (R)-3-(4-(7H-pyrrolo[2,3-d]pyrimidin-4-yl)-1H-pyrazol-1-yl)-3-cyclopentylpropanenitrile"

  • Patent Identification: U.S. Patent No. 8,722,693, "Salts of the Janus kinase inhibitor (R)-3-(4-(7H-pyrrolo[2,3-d]pyrimidin-4-yl)-1H-pyrazol-1-yl)-3-cyclopentylpropanenitrile," issued May 13, 2014 (Compl. ¶ 10).
  • Technology Synopsis: This patent addresses the need for improved forms of the ruxolitinib compound for pharmaceutical use (Compl. Ex. C, col. 2:1-5). It discloses and claims specific salt forms of ruxolitinib, including the phosphate salt, which may possess advantageous properties such as crystallinity, stability, or solubility compared to the free base form (Compl. Ex. C, abstract; Compl. Ex. C, col. 2:13-24).
  • Asserted Claims: The complaint asserts one or more claims (Compl. ¶ 54). Independent claims include Claim 1 (the phosphate salt of ruxolitinib) and Claim 8 (a pharmaceutical composition comprising the phosphate salt).
  • Accused Features: Defendants' proposed generic ruxolitinib drug product, which is alleged to be or contain the claimed phosphate salt of ruxolitinib (Compl. ¶ 1; Compl. ¶ 54).

U.S. Patent No. 8,822,481 - "Salts of the Janus kinase inhibitor (R)-3-(4-(7H-pyrrolo[2,3-d]pyrimidin-4-yl)-1H-pyrazol-1-yl)-3-cyclopentylpropanenitrile"

  • Patent Identification: U.S. Patent No. 8,822,481, "Salts of the Janus kinase inhibitor (R)-3-(4-(7H-pyrrolo[2,3-d]pyrimidin-4-yl)-1H-pyrazol-1-yl)-3-cyclopentylpropanenitrile," issued September 2, 2014 (Compl. ¶ 11).
  • Technology Synopsis: This patent claims specific crystalline forms (polymorphs) of the phosphate salt of ruxolitinib, as well as methods of treatment using this crystalline salt (Compl. Ex. D, abstract). Different crystalline forms of a drug can have different physical properties that affect manufacturing and therapeutic performance, making them independently patentable subject matter (Compl. Ex. D, col. 3:1-12).
  • Asserted Claims: The complaint asserts one or more claims (Compl. ¶ 63). Independent claims include Claim 1 (a method of treating a myeloproliferative disorder), Claim 8 (a specific crystalline ruxolitinib phosphate salt), Claim 15 (a pharmaceutical composition), and Claim 22 (a method of modulating JAK activity).
  • Accused Features: Defendants' proposed generic drug product is alleged to be the claimed crystalline salt and to be used in a manner that infringes the method claims (Compl. ¶ 1; Compl. ¶ 63).

U.S. Patent No. 8,829,013 - "Salts of the Janus kinase inhibitor (R)-3-(4-(7H-pyrrolo[2,3-d]pyrimidin-4-yl)-1H-pyrazol-1-yl)-3-cyclopentylpropanenitrile"

  • Patent Identification: U.S. Patent No. 8,829,013, "Salts of the Janus kinase inhibitor (R)-3-(4-(7H-pyrrolo[2,3-d]pyrimidin-4-yl)-1H-pyrazol-1-yl)-3-cyclopentylpropanenitrile," issued September 9, 2014 (Compl. ¶ 12).
  • Technology Synopsis: Following the same strategy as the '693' and '481' patents, this patent claims a different salt form of ruxolitinib: the maleic acid salt (Compl. Ex. E, abstract). The invention provides an alternative salt form with potentially useful pharmaceutical properties (Compl. Ex. E, col. 2:3-12).
  • Asserted Claims: The complaint asserts one or more claims (Compl. ¶ 72). Independent claims are Claim 1 (the maleate salt of ruxolitinib) and Claim 5 (a pharmaceutical composition containing the maleate salt).
  • Accused Features: Defendants' proposed generic ruxolitinib drug product is alleged to be or contain the claimed maleate salt of ruxolitinib (Compl. ¶ 1; Compl. ¶ 72).

U.S. Patent No. 10,016,429 - "Salts of the Janus kinase inhibitor (R)-3-(4-(7H-pyrrolo[2,3-d]pyrimidin-4-yl)-1H-pyrazol-1-yl)-3-cyclopentylpropanenitrile"

  • Patent Identification: U.S. Patent No. 10,016,429, "Salts of the Janus kinase inhibitor (R)-3-(4-(7H-pyrrolo[2,3-d]pyrimidin-4-yl)-1H-pyrazol-1-yl)-3-cyclopentylpropanenitrile," issued July 10, 2018 (Compl. ¶ 13).
  • Technology Synopsis: This patent claims methods of using a salt of ruxolitinib, specifically the phosphate salt, for treating a particular medical condition: graft-versus-host disease (GVHD) (Compl. Ex. F, abstract). This is a method-of-use patent that protects a specific therapeutic application of the drug (Compl. Ex. F, col. 12:14-20).
  • Asserted Claims: The complaint asserts one or more claims (Compl. ¶ 81). Independent claims are Claim 1 (a method of treating GVHD in a patient in need thereof) and Claim 6 (also a method of treating GVHD with a pharmaceutical composition).
  • Accused Features: The accused instrumentality is the submission of the ANDA itself, which seeks approval for a product whose label will allegedly instruct for the treatment of GVHD, thereby inducing infringement of the claimed methods (Compl. ¶ 32; Compl. ¶ 81).

III. The Accused Instrumentality

Product Identification

The accused products are the generic ruxolitinib tablets (5 mg, 10 mg, 15 mg, 20 mg, and 25 mg) that are the subject of Defendants' ANDA No. 221086 ("MSN's Proposed Products") (Compl. ¶ 1; Compl. ¶ 22).

Functionality and Market Context

The filing of the ANDA is a statutorily-defined act of infringement under 35 U.S.C. § 271(e)(2) (Compl. ¶ 36). This provision allows patent holders to litigate their rights before a generic drug enters the market. Defendants seek FDA approval to manufacture and sell their generic products in the United States prior to the expiration of the patents-in-suit (Compl. ¶ 1). The complaint alleges that the labeling for MSN's Proposed Products will instruct physicians and patients to administer the drug for indications covered by the asserted patents, including methods of treatment (Compl. ¶ 32).

IV. Analysis of Infringement Allegations

The complaint does not provide a detailed, element-by-element infringement analysis or claim chart exhibit. The infringement allegations are premised on the statutory act of infringement created by 35 U.S.C. § 271(e)(2), where the submission of an ANDA for a drug claimed in a patent or for a use claimed in a patent is an act of infringement. Identified Points of Contention

  • Structural and Compositional Scope: For the compound ('257', '362') and salt ('693', '481', '013') patents, the primary question for infringement will be whether the chemical composition of MSN's Proposed Products falls within the scope of the claims. In a typical ANDA case, the generic manufacturer seeks to market a bioequivalent drug, suggesting the active ingredient is identical. The dispute may therefore center on whether MSN uses the specific salt forms or polymorphs claimed in the '693', '481', and '013' patents.
  • Validity: The core of the dispute will likely be the validity of the patents-in-suit. Defendants' Paragraph IV certification asserts that the patents are invalid and/or not infringed (Compl. ¶ 33). This raises the question of whether the claimed inventions would have been obvious over or anticipated by the prior art at the time of filing.
  • Method of Use: For the method-of-use claims ('429' patent), a key question will be whether the proposed label for MSN's product will instruct users to perform the patented method of treating GVHD, thereby supporting a claim for induced infringement.

V. Key Claim Terms for Construction

  • The Term: "pharmaceutically acceptable salt" (from Claim 1 of the '257' and '362' Patents, and related terms in the '693', '481', '013', and '429' patents)
  • Context and Importance: The definition of this term is critical because the specific salt form of an active pharmaceutical ingredient can impact its patentability and infringement profile. If MSN's product uses a different salt of ruxolitinib than Incyte's, the scope of this term will determine whether it still infringes claims covering the base compound "or a pharmaceutically acceptable salt thereof."
  • Intrinsic Evidence for Interpretation:
    • Evidence for a Broader Interpretation: The '257' patent specification provides a broad, exemplary definition, stating the term "is meant to include salts of the active compounds which are prepared with relatively nontoxic acids or bases, depending on the particular substituents found on the compounds described herein" and provides a long, non-exhaustive list of examples (Compl. Ex. A, col. 32:27-67).
    • Evidence for a Narrower Interpretation: A party could argue that subsequent patents in the family, which specifically claim phosphate ('693', '481') and maleate ('013') salts, suggest that these specific salts were considered distinct inventions from the general concept of a "pharmaceutically acceptable salt" in the earlier patents.

VI. Other Allegations

  • Indirect Infringement: The complaint alleges that upon approval of its ANDA, MSN will induce infringement of the patents-in-suit (Compl. ¶ 39; Compl. ¶ 48; Compl. ¶ 57; Compl. ¶ 66; Compl. ¶ 75; Compl. ¶ 84). The basis for this allegation is that MSN's proposed product labeling will instruct and encourage medical professionals and patients to use the generic drug in accordance with the patented methods (Compl. ¶ 32).
  • Willful Infringement: While the complaint does not use the word "willful," it requests a finding that the case is "exceptional" and seeks an award of attorneys' fees under 35 U.S.C. § 285 (Compl. ¶ 42; Compl. ¶ 52; Compl. ¶ 61; Compl. ¶ 70; Compl. ¶ 78; Compl. ¶ 88). It also alleges that MSN's infringement will be intentional upon approval, given its knowledge of the patents (e.g., Compl. ¶ 39). This provides a basis for enhanced damages if infringement is found post-suit.

VII. Analyst’s Conclusion: Key Questions for the Case

  1. Validity of the Ruxolitinib Compound Patents: A primary issue will be one of validity: can Defendants demonstrate with clear and convincing evidence that the broad genus claim of the '257' patent or the specific ruxolitinib compound claim of the '362' patent were anticipated or rendered obvious by prior art available before the November 2005 priority date?
  2. Infringement and Validity of the Salt/Polymorph Patents: The case will likely involve a significant dispute over composition and patentability of form. First, does the active ingredient in MSN's proposed product meet the specific limitations of the claimed phosphate ('693', '481') or maleate ('013') salts, including specific crystalline forms? Second, even if it does, are those salt and polymorph claims valid inventions or merely obvious modifications of the known ruxolitinib compound?
  3. Induced Infringement via Drug Label: A central question for the method-of-use patent ('429') will be one of inducement: does the language in the proposed label for MSN's generic product actively instruct or encourage physicians to prescribe the drug for the treatment of graft-versus-host disease, thereby creating liability for induced infringement?
